Fluorometric Or Fluorimetric . The meaning of fluorometer is an instrument for measuring fluorescence and related phenomena (such as intensity of radiation). Fluorometry is superior to spectrophotometry in terms of sensitivity and specificity. Fluorometric assays offer several advantages over colorimetric assays, including higher sensitivity, wider dynamic range, and multiplexing.
